Our Little Secret

I am especially excited to announce that my next thriller will be released in April of 2026 by DCB/Cormorant Books.

I co-wrote Our Little Secret with my son, Mikhael Klassen-Kay, who at age 22, is emerging as a fine author in his own right.

It's a story that is very personal for both of us, and is inspired by true events. In short, we both attended high schools where teachers who were sexual predators were allowed to prey on students with impunity, because the school administrators buried it, either out of fear of legal action and/or bad press. In one case, a teacher told me many years later that the predator had personally threatened to destroy her career if she reported his sexual encounters with underage students. I can't prove it, but this predator may have actually murdered a would-be whistle blower, a teacher who turned up mysteriously dead one morning following a hit-and-run biking accident near the school. In other cases, at Mikhael's school, sexually predatory teachers were quietly transferred to other school boards.

I was about to report the most egregious perpetrator to the police several years ago, after I received confirmed testimony from victims, only to discover that he had died of cancer three months earlier.

He might have cheated the hangman, I thought, but he wasn't going to cheat me.

And so the seed for Our Little Secret was sewn.

Without giving away any spoilers, the protagonists – Jordan, Nick and Chloe – are three high-school seniors who have overcome various setbacks like dysfunctional families and financial difficultues to win university scholarships.

But in their final semester, they become the targets of a sociopathic, sexually predatory teacher bent on failing them unless they bend to his perverted will.

They are faced with a daunting choice: resign themselves to a future of McJobs...or commit a murder so perfect that maybe, just maybe, they'll get away with it.

Mikhael and I think that fans of Dexter, One of Us is Lying, 13 Reasons Why, Euphoria and Yellowjackets will love the tense cat-and-mouse game that ensues as Jordan, Nick and Chloe first have to deal with a depraved teacher then match wits with a relentless police detective who, like Inspector Javert in Les Miserable, is cruelly obsessed with the letter of the law but is oblivious to the inherent injustice of the situation.

So it's not a "whodunnit" so much as it's a "will-they-get-away-with-it?" - and that won't be revealed until literally the last page.
